    Political Crisis in Germany: Scholz’s Dissolution of Coalition

    • Chancellor Olaf Scholz fired Finance Minister Christian Lindner of the Free Democrats, leading to a collapse of Germany’s government coalition.
    • Scholz announced a minority government consisting of his Social Democrats and the Greens until early next year.
    • Despite calls for early elections, Scholz emphasized he didn’t want to call a vote of confidence before January 15.
    • President Frank-Walter Steinmeier fired Finance Minister Lindner and two other Free Democrats officials.
    • Jörg Kukies, an economic adviser to Scholz, was appointed as Finance Minister.
    • Agriculture Minister Cem Özdemir agreed to take on the Research Ministry.
    • Scholz hopes his minority government will gain support from Merz’s Christian Democrats to pass important legislation and address the billion-euro budget deficit.
